Unlocking the Levels of Python Proficiency: A Guide to Python Certification Exams

In the ever-evolving landscape of programming languages, Python stands tall as a versatile and widely adopted tool for developers, data scientists, and enthusiasts alike. As a result, the demand for formal recognition of Python proficiency has grown, leading to the emergence of Python certification exams. These exams serve as a benchmark for evaluating an individual’s skills and knowledge across various levels of Python mastery. In this blog post, we delve into the different levels of Python certification exams, exploring what they entail and the value they offer.

The Multifaceted Landscape of Python Certification Exams

The Multifaceted Landscape of Python Certification Exams

Python certification exams come in various forms, offered by diverse organizations ranging from tech giants to specialized training providers. While there isn’t a universally accepted standard for classifying these exams into distinct levels, a common understanding has emerged around several tiers that broadly align with an individual’s progression through the Python learning journey.

  1. Beginner/Foundation Level:

    • This level caters to individuals who are new to Python or programming in general. Exams at this stage focus on foundational concepts such as syntax, basic data types, control structures, and functions.
    • The goal is to ensure candidates have a solid foundation upon which to build more advanced skills.
  2. Intermediate Level:

    • Moving beyond the basics, intermediate-level certification exams delve into more complex topics like object-oriented programming, data structures, algorithms, and Python’s standard library.
    • Candidates at this level are expected to demonstrate an ability to solve real-world problems using Python and to understand advanced concepts like inheritance, polymorphism, and exception handling.
  3. Advanced/Expert Level:

    • Advanced-level certification exams are designed for those with extensive experience and deep knowledge of Python. These exams cover specialized domains within Python, such as web development, data science, or automation.
    • Candidates must display mastery of advanced concepts, the ability to design and implement complex solutions, and an understanding of best practices and optimization techniques.

The Value of Python Certification Exams

The Value of Python Certification Exams

While certification exams are not mandatory for learning or practicing Python, they offer several compelling benefits:

  • Credibility and Validation: Certifications provide tangible proof of an individual’s proficiency in Python, enhancing their credibility in the job market and with potential clients.
  • Structured Learning Path: Exam preparation often involves following a structured curriculum, ensuring candidates cover all essential topics and gain a comprehensive understanding of Python.
  • Career Advancement: In a competitive job market, certifications can serve as a differentiator, opening doors to better job opportunities and higher compensation.
  • Continued Learning: Pursuing certifications encourages lifelong learning and keeps professionals up-to-date with the latest developments in Python and its ecosystem.

Conclusion

Conclusion

Python certification exams offer a valuable way to assess and recognize proficiency in the programming language. By breaking down the levels of certification into beginner, intermediate, and advanced tiers, individuals can identify their current skill level and set goals for growth. Whether you’re just starting your Python journey or looking to refine your mastery, exploring the options for certification exams can be a rewarding step towards achieving your goals.

78TP Share the latest Python development tips with you!

Comments

No comments yet. Why don’t you start the discussion?

Leave a Reply

Your email address will not be published. Required fields are marked *